We the people: Images, data among summer seminar topics (The Oklahoman)
The Cleveland County Genealogical Society's summer seminar, "Ancestry Reality Show: Exploring Images and Data to Make Our Ancestors Real,” will be from 9 a.m. to 4 p.m. Aug. 2 at Norman Community Church of the Nazarene, 1804 N Porter, Norman. Don't overlook church records when researching family lines (The Norman Transcript)
Have you actively researched church records or have you put that in a "must do someday" file? I think most of us have an area of genealogy that we tend to put off until later. In researching my McKinsey lines I learned that I have the surname Hollingsworth in my lineage.
